Introduction
The STM32U5 Nucleo-144 board based on the MB1549 reference board (order codes
NUCLEO-U575ZI-Q
and
NUCLEO-
U5A5ZJ-Q) provides an affordable and flexible way for users to try out new concepts and build prototypes by choosing from the
various combinations of performance and power‑consumption features, provided by the STM32U5 microcontroller.
®
The ST Zio connector, which extends the ARDUINO
Uno V3 connectivity, and the ST morpho headers provide easy expansion
of the functionality of the STM32 Nucleo open development platform with a wide choice of specialized shields.
The STM32U5 Nucleo-144 board does not require any separate probe as it integrates the STLINK-V3E debugger/programmer.
The STM32U5 Nucleo-144 board comes with the STM32 comprehensive free software libraries and examples available with the
STM32CubeU5
MCU Package.
